  • Real quick, name Toyota's iconic 90s sports car? Did you say Supra? I feel like you did. But what if I told you that your answer should have been MR2 Turbo? Crazy, right? Or maybe not so. The MR2 Turbo was a lightweight, mid-engine, rear wheel drive sports car offered up by Toyota. This particular version, the second generation (or SW20), set out to improve on the first gen (the AW11) in nearly every aspect.     I put a j&s knock control system on my 93 and made the car run a lot quicker. It was tied in with an MSD 6A with Nology hot wires and a dual valve booster controller from MR2 performance products (out of business). Ran a garret t3/t4 turbo with an ACT clutch with the 6 puck copper metallic disk. Just upgraded the intercooler fan and a custom made dual feed fuel rail. Was able to pull 5sec range 0-60's and 13sec flat in the 1/4. The top end wasn't much more than 160mph due to the stock tranny. Forgot to mention I rebuilt the engine with arias forged aluminum pistons, total seal piston rings, custom ground cams., ARP studded the whole engine and used a TRD triple layer metal head gasket). Sadly lost the car to Bambi. To this day it has been my favorite car I ever owned.
